One of the black boxes from AirAsia plan crash has been retrieved.
Indonesian divers pulled part of the plane’s flight data recorder from the Java Sea.
It has been over two weeks since the plane carrying 162 people crashed and an full investigation into the cause of the incident is underway.
The cockpit voice recorder has not yet been found, however Indonesia's National Transportation Safety Committee chief investigator Mardjono Siswosuwarno said that its position has been located and its recovery was "a matter of hours" away.
Almost 50 bodies have been recovered from the crash killed 162 people.
